1

Indonesia's Digital Landscape: Your Complete Guide

fraserjssj100253
Dive into the thriving world of Totonesia! This ultimate guide unveils Indonesia's dynamic digital landscape. From cutting-edge startups to influential social media trends, we explore the elements shaping Indonesia's https://totonesia3.live/
Report this page

Comments

    HTML is allowed

Who Upvoted this Story